Environmental Testing—Part 2: Test Methods—Test: Icing and Melting Cycle Test
Abstract
This document specifies methods, equipment, specimens, preconditioning, icing and melting operations, icing-degree measurement, inspections and test reporting for icing and melting cycle tests. It applies to assessing the environmental adaptability of electrical and electronic products and materials used outdoors in icing areas. Each cycle shall consist sequentially of icing stage Z1 and melting stage Z2, while specimen type, quantity and inspection items shall be determined in accordance with relevant product specifications. Test equipment shall provide waterproofing, drainage and stable spraying capability. Deionized or distilled water should be used for spraying, with controls for pH, conductivity, precooling temperature, droplet size, flow rate, wind speed and air temperature. Appearance, dimensions, functional performance and, where necessary, electrical and mechanical performance shall be inspected before and after testing, and icing conditions and results shall be recorded.
